Canadian National Railway (CNI) Tops Q2 EPS by 9c; Approves 25 Million Share Buyback

July 21, 2008 4:14 PM EDT

Canadian National Railway (NYSE: CNI) reports Q2 EPS of $0.95, 9 cents better than the analyst estimate of $0.86. Revenues for the quarter were $2.1 billion, versus the consensus of $2.06 billion.

On July 21, 2008, the Board of Directors of the Company approved a new share repurchase program which allows for the repurchase of up to 25.0 million common shares between July 28, 2008 and July 20, 2009 pursuant to a normal course issuer bid, at prevailing market prices or such other prices as may be permitted by the Toronto Stock Exchange.

Canadian National Railway Company,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the rail and related transportation business in North America.
